BAT is recruiting an Insurance Manager to support the delivery of the Group’s insurance programmes and provide specialist insurance input across the business, working with collaborators across Finance, Procurement and Operations.
This is an exciting opportunity for an experienced, technically strong and analytical Insurance Manager to join a rapidly evolving global organisation. The role offers the opportunity to broaden multinational insurance expertise across key global insurance programmes, further develop business partnering and stakeholder management capabilities, and apply strong analytical skills to advance the use of data and analytics within the corporate insurance activities.
The role handles the delivery of the Group’s risk engineering programme and contributes insurance and risk management input into wider business initiatives. It is also responsible for quantifying, analysing and presenting the Group’s insurance exposures, including material prepared for senior partners, ensuring the approach remains relevant to BAT’s evolving supply chain, climate-related risks and broader business priorities. The role is expected to make effective use of data analytics and AI to strengthen exposure insight and improve process efficiency within the function.

Key Accountabilities
- Manage the delivery of selected global insurance programmes within defined scope, including all aspects of programme management such as:
- Acting as the point of contact for technical insurance guidance in response to queries from internal and external partners.
- Reviewing and challenging policy coverage, and working with broker and insurer wording specialists to develop tailored policy wording.
- Negotiating, placing and renewing insurance policies within the defined governance framework.
- Act as a point of contact for end markets on claims management where coverage or quantum is disputed, supporting resolution with brokers and insurers as required.
- Provide insurance and risk management input into business initiatives.
- Work with stakeholders and support the preparation of communication for senior management on key risk exposures.
- Supporting and enhancing financial modelling and analysis to quantify the impact of disruption across the supply chain.
- Support the management of external partners against agreed objectives and contractual arrangements, while maintaining awareness of product developments relevant to BAT and its emerging risk landscape.
- Maintain up-to-date knowledge of insurance market conditions and standard process.
Knowledge, Skills and Experience
- A relevant Risk Management or Insurance qualification is required.
- Experience of managing global multinational insurance programmes, with a strong focus on articulating exposures, is required.
- The ability to critically analyse policy construction and interpret policy wording.
- The expertise to assess wording adequacy and confidently challenge policy language with brokers and insurers.
- The ability to critically evaluate risk engineering outputs and clearly articulate their implications for Property Damage/Business Interruption exposures.
- A good understanding of BAT’s business and operating model is desirable; experience in a large multinational organisation is required.
- Strong facilitation and interpersonal skills, together with proven influencing and negotiation capability are required.
- Strong written and verbal communication skills are essential, with the ability to produce high-quality documents and engage effectively at all levels of the organisation.
- The ability to think creatively and solve problems from an insurable risk and policy wording perspective.
- The ability to simplify complex situations and synthesise and present complex information is essential, supported by a demonstrable record of strong analytical capability.
- Strong project management skills, with the ability to prioritise competing demands and deliver to deadlines, are required.
- Strong IT literacy is required, including advanced proficiency in core Microsoft Office applications, together with the ability to use other relevant business systems, data tools and AI-enabled applications effectively.
